You will be delivering specialised industrial process automation services across a diverse range of process and manufacturing industries. Based in Timaru, with clients throughout the Otago and Canterbury region we work across Dairy processing, Food processing, Water / Waste Water systems, Machine control, Manufacturing and Refrigeration.
This is an active role including PLC programming, HMI development, Process Function description development, design of control strategies, plant data collection and database management.
